## Digest Scheduling

New folks: the Lanternmail digest batcher runs hourly, grouping notifications per user and sending one email per window. Schedules are defined per tenant in the Coopersdale config store; changes take effect at the next batch boundary. Never trigger a manual batch in production without a dry run first. The scheduling reference and dry-run steps are documented here.

operations page: https://gitlab.qirvansys.corp/pages/dash/projects/42db8b449d30

ProseGate, our documentation linter, signs its rule bundles so downstream repos can verify them. During the annual key ceremony, two maintainers must be present: one operates the offline signing laptop, the other records the transcript. Generate the new keypair, sign the current rule bundle, and verify the signature on a clean machine before publishing. Store the sealed backup in the Hollowmere safe. Future maintainers restoring the offline key should enter the recovery passphrase below.

strongbox words: druath-quenael

Hi Tomas,

Handing over Graphlore (the dep-graph visualizer) while I'm out. The cycle-detection fix is in review — should be a quick approve, the diff is small. Once you sign off, CI builds and signs the release automatically. For checking the artifact afterwards, the signing key is right below.

deploy key for kagup-bawig: bky9_ZMq28eTw9

## Deployment

Textgate's encoding sniffer runs as a sidecar next to the upload service. Deploy both together; the sniffer inspects the first 64 KB of each uploaded text file and tags it before storage. Mismatched tags block ingestion, so keep the confidence threshold sane. The sidecar reads its runtime settings from the values below.

deployment values, yafop-fahap:
[lamwyn]
team = silath
access_code = ac_166fb2
host = lamwyn.orvexgrid.example
port = 9300
owner = pelael.praius
peer = istiel.zarqeldyn.corp